cover image
Baccarat

Baccarat

www.baccarat.com

2 Jobs

813 Employees

About the Company

Baccarat is the fruit of a group of daring artisans who have transformed the four elements of nature - earth, air, fire and water - into crystal of unparalleled purity. By crafting true masterpieces, Baccarat has never ceased to astonish the world. Each creation, handled, refined, contemplated many times in our ateliers is an invitation to enter an enchanting, captivating universe. This is how the name of a small town in eastern France has become a symbol of French joie de vivre and the art of celebration.

Listed Jobs

Company background Company brand
Company Name
Baccarat
Job Title
Marketing E-Commerce Specialist
Job Description
**Job Title:** Marketing E‑Commerce Specialist **Role Summary** Drive digital growth and enhance online customer experience for a luxury e‑commerce brand in the U.S. market. Collaborate with cross‑functional teams to optimize site usability, execute integrated marketing campaigns, manage product merchandising, and develop CRM strategies that increase traffic, conversion, and customer lifetime value. **Expectations** - Deliver measurable improvements in site conversion, traffic, and revenue. - Maintain U.S. market‑specific product content and brand consistency. - Execute data‑driven CRM and digital marketing initiatives with agency partners. - Provide actionable insights through KPI monitoring and performance reporting. **Key Responsibilities** - Optimize the online shopping journey: improve usability, conversion flow, and digital merchandising. - Oversee U.S.‑tailored product copy, visuals, translations, and website audits for accuracy and consistency. - Manage product assortments for quarterly activations; adjust merchandising based on sales trends and inventory. - Create and track Jira tickets for front‑end, UX, and interface enhancements. - Plan and execute integrated campaigns across email, paid media, affiliates, and influencer partnerships. - Manage agency relationships for digital, affiliate, and influencer programs. - Develop and implement SEO strategies to boost organic traffic and product visibility. - Contribute to CRM strategy: segment audiences, personalize outreach, and refine campaign effectiveness using CRM data and analytics. - Monitor e‑commerce KPIs (traffic, conversion, engagement); identify optimization opportunities. - Analyze campaign performance and deliver insights to inform future initiatives. - Coordinate with sales, product development, and customer service to ensure brand consistency and objective alignment. **Required Skills** - Strong organizational, administrative, and project‑management abilities. - Excellent verbal and written communication skills. - Analytical mindset with meticulous attention to data accuracy. - Proven cross‑functional collaboration and multitasking proficiency. - Deep understanding of e‑commerce and digital marketing best practices. - Proficiency with Google Analytics, SEO/SEM platforms, Salesforce, Adyen, PayPal, and Microsoft Office Suite. **Required Education & Certifications** - Bachelor’s degree in Marketing, Communications, Business, or related field. - Minimum 2 years of experience in e‑commerce, digital marketing, or CRM. - Knowledge of CRM principles and customer lifecycle marketing. - Experience in luxury or premium retail environments preferred.
New york, United states
On site
Junior
03-11-2025
Company background Company brand
Company Name
Baccarat
Job Title
Chargé Marketing Opérationnel Europe (h/f)
Job Description
Job Title: Europe Operational Marketing Specialist (M/F) Role Summary Lead the planning, execution, and analysis of B2C and B2B marketing operations across Europe. Coordinate cross‑functional teams, external partners, and internal stakeholders to deliver brand‑aligned events, activations, and merchandising initiatives that drive commercial results and enhance customer experience. Expectations - 3‑5 years of experience in operational or trade marketing, preferably within luxury or high‑end brands. - Proven ability to manage complex projects on time and within budget. - Strong analytical mindset with a focus on ROI, sales impact, and performance metrics. - Demonstrated entrepreneurial spirit and commercial acumen. - Excellent written and spoken English (additional languages a plus). - Proactive communicator, adept at building relationships across functions and with external partners. Key Responsibilities - Define and execute the monthly operational calendar in partnership with the Europe Marketing Lead. - Plan, scope, and deliver B2C/B2B activations (tradeshow, pop‑ups, events) within agreed budgets and timelines. - Source venues, brief suppliers, and develop detailed briefings/terms of reference for each operation. - Manage partner marketing and communications, ensuring alignment with brand guidelines. - Coordinate internal and external deliverables (invites, collateral, packaging, visuals, catering, security, logistics, merchandising assets). - Oversee the borrowing, contract creation, and rehearsal of product pieces in collaboration with merchandising and logistics teams. - Maintain visual standards for seasonal showcases and gather field feedback. - Track, analyze, and report on project performance, including sales, ROI, and post‑event improvements. - Drive 360° communication for operations: newsletters, SMS, website, digital, influencer campaigns, partner collaborations. - Administer trade‑marketing tools, media plan support (print & digital), and brand content coordination (e‑newsletters, ads, catalogues, e‑shop). - Align store CRM initiatives with global Salesforce requirements. - Monitor competitive landscape and identify innovation opportunities. Required Skills - Project management, vendor negotiation, event coordination. - Strong organizational precision and meticulous attention to detail. - Commercial sensitivity and product knowledge in luxury markets. - Data analysis, KPI monitoring, ROI calculation. - Cross‑functional teamwork, stakeholder management. - Proficiency in Microsoft Office, CMS/CRM systems (Salesforce experience a plus). - Fluent English; additional language skills valued. Required Education & Certifications - Bachelor’s degree in Marketing, Business, or related field. - Relevant certifications in event management, marketing, or trade marketing preferred but not mandatory.
Paris, France
On site
24-12-2025